**About the course**Gain the specialised skills and knowledge to help shape the financial industry of tomorrow. With our Finance BSc, you develop an in-depth understanding of modern financial markets – from risk management and hedging to banking regulation and corporate finance. On this course you gain a solid grounding in the principles of accounting and finance, and the theories of investments, as well as exploring more specific aspects of accounting and econometrics. You'll also get an introduction to statistics and mathematics for finance and economics. You'll learn practical skills and practise making informed business decisions, just as you might in your future workplace, through real-world problem-solving exercises. This includes using trading-floor simulations that utilise real-time data from the Bloomberg Professional service. While broadening your knowledge of finance you can tailor your degree to your career preferences through a wide range of options including blockchain finance, cryptocurrency markets, strategy, innovation and ethics. You can also choose to spend time in the workplace or studying abroad.**Professional partnership**The Chartered Institute for Securities and Investment (CISI) provides official recognition of the Year 2 and Year 3 modules as strong preparation for selected CISI qualifications. You may also opt into CISI membership for career events, presentations and employability training.**About Sussex**Sussex graduates change the world. A level : ABB - AAB
You must have GCSE (or equivalent) Mathematics, with at least grade 6 (or grade B). We will also consider applicants with GCSE Mathematics with grade 5 where you are taking an A-level in Accounting, Business, Chemistry, Economics, Mathematics, Physics or Psychology. You should also have a broad range of GCSEs grade 9-4 (A*-C), including good grades in relevant subjects.
